1. Microsoft AutoGen: Revolutionizing Collaborative Efficiency

Microsoft AutoGen is an advanced framework designed to help businesses automate their processes and enhance efficiency by enabling different systems to work together seamlessly. The rise of complexity in business operations calls for systems that not only perform tasks but also collaborate intelligently to deliver better results. AutoGen addresses this need by helping businesses scale their operations, automate workflows, and reduce dependency on manual intervention.

Why Microsoft AutoGen is Critical for the Future of Business

  • Effortless Scalability: As your business grows, AutoGen ensures your operations can scale effortlessly, adapting to increasing demands without a complete system overhaul.
  • Seamless Integration: With strong integration capabilities, AutoGen can easily connect with existing systems and platforms, ensuring businesses don’t need to start from scratch.
  • Prioritization and Task Management: AutoGen streamlines workflows by automatically prioritizing tasks based on their urgency and importance.

Real-World Applications

Customer Service Automation: Many customer service departments use AutoGen to automate ticket handling, freeing up agents to focus on complex issues and improving response times.

Supply Chain Management: Businesses in logistics and manufacturing are using AutoGen to automate inventory tracking, production schedules, and shipment management, reducing human error and delays.

2. LangChain: A Framework for Building Smarter, Connected Workflows

LangChain has emerged as a powerful tool for businesses looking to build smarter systems. By linking together various tools and processes, LangChain enables businesses to create workflows that are both flexible and intelligent. With its ability to process complex data inputs and interact with various systems, LangChain allows companies to streamline operations, improve decision-making, and offer better customer experiences.

Key Features of LangChain

  • Modular and Adaptable: LangChain’s modular structure allows businesses to create custom workflows by integrating various components to fit their unique needs.
  • Memory Integration: LangChain enables systems to remember past interactions, providing a personalized experience for customers and improving long-term data handling.
  • Compatibility Across Platforms: LangChain works across a wide range of platforms, ensuring seamless integration with existing business systems.

Applications Across Industries

Financial Institutions: Banks and insurance companies leverage LangChain to connect financial tools and provide better data analysis, helping them make more informed decisions.

Customer Support: LangChain is used in customer support systems, where it links different tools, such as chatbots and customer databases, to deliver real-time, personalized support.

3. CrewAI: Enabling Intelligent Teamwork for Businesses.

CrewAI is redefining the way businesses manage complex operations. Unlike traditional systems that operate in silos, CrewAI enables multiple agents, whether human or digital, to collaborate in real-time, ensuring tasks are handled efficiently. The framework’s core strength lies in its ability to empower different systems to work as a unified team, automating tasks that require collaboration.

CrewAI’s Key Advantages

  • Real-Time Collaboration: CrewAI allows systems to collaborate in real-time, reducing delays and improving task completion speed.
  • Task Assignment Based on Strengths: CrewAI dynamically allocates tasks to the most capable agents, optimizing workflows and boosting productivity.
  • Higher Efficiency: By automating routine tasks and assigning high-priority tasks to humans, CrewAI frees up time for more strategic activities.

Real-World Use Cases

IT Operations: IT departments are using CrewAI to manage system maintenance, troubleshoot issues, and automate updates, reducing downtime and operational costs.

Manufacturing: CrewAI enhances productivity on production lines by automating assembly, quality control, and material handling tasks.

4. Microsoft Semantic Kernel: Enhancing Decision-Making with Contextual Understanding.

In an era where businesses generate vast amounts of data, Microsoft Semantic Kernel is a framework that adds an essential layer of intelligence: the ability to understand the meaning behind data. By using semantic reasoning, the Semantic Kernel helps businesses make decisions based not just on data points but on the context in which that data exists, allowing for smarter, more informed decisions.

Why the Semantic Kernel Matters

  • Contextual Intelligence: The Semantic Kernel can interpret the underlying meaning of data, allowing businesses to make decisions that are not just data-driven but also contextually aware.
  • Seamless Integration: It easily integrates with existing systems, making it simple for businesses to implement without overhauling their current infrastructure.
  • Advanced Reasoning: The framework uses advanced algorithms to analyze complex datasets, helping businesses make quick, accurate decisions.

Business Applications

Retail: Retailers are using this framework to interpret consumer behavior, delivering personalized shopping experiences and recommendations.

Healthcare: The Semantic Kernel is used in healthcare systems to analyze medical records, improving diagnoses and treatment planning.

5. LangGraph: Streamlining Complex Workflows for Better Results

For businesses managing complex workflows, LangGraph offers a graph-based solution to simplify decision-making and task management. This framework helps companies track and manage intricate processes, ensuring that all tasks are aligned and efficiently executed. LangGraph is particularly valuable for industries that rely on ongoing decision-making and process tracking.

Key Features of LangGraph

  • Visual Workflow Management: LangGraph uses a graph-based approach to represent workflows, making it easier to visualize tasks and identify potential bottlenecks.
  • Stateful Workflow Management: It tracks the state of each task and ensures decisions are made based on up-to-date data.
  • Adaptability: LangGraph can be customized to suit any business process, offering flexibility and control.

Industries Using LangGraph

Finance: LangGraph is also used in financial sectors to manage complex portfolios, assess risk, and optimize investment strategies.

Supply Chain Optimization: Companies use LangGraph to manage supply chains by tracking shipments, managing suppliers, and optimizing inventory management.
